Некоторые способы замены специальных символов в Unix-подобных системах:
- Использование команды sed. blog.sedicomm.com С её помощью можно заменить как отдельные символы, так и целые слова (шаблоны) на специальные символы. blog.sedicomm.com Для замены символов используются одинарные кавычки: s — выбор операции замены, y — символ, который нужно заменить, Y — символ, на который нужно заменить, g — замена всех совпадающих символов по тексту. blog.sedicomm.com
- Применение утилиты tr. blog.webexit.ru Она предназначена для перевода, сжатия, удаления и замены символов из стандартного ввода с выводом результата в стандартный вывод. blog.webexit.ru Команда tr принимает два набора символов, обычно одинаковой длины, и заменяет символы первого набора соответствующими символами из второго набора. blog.webexit.ru
- Использование метасимволов. blog.sedicomm.com Некоторые из них, которые используются в Unix-подобных операционных системах: точка (. — заменяет любой одиночный символ), обратная косая черта (|) — отменяет исполнение идущего за ней специального символа в качестве команды, знак доллара ($) — обозначает конец файла или начало строки и другие. blog.sedicomm.com
Также для замены специальных символов можно использовать комбинацию команд, например, tr с awk и sed. blog.webexit.ru